Don Nelson gone at 86: How the NBA icon changed basketball forever
Don Nelson, an NBA icon, passed away at eighty-six years old. He revolutionized basketball with his unconventional strategies and innovative coaching. Nelson's "Nellie Ball" emphasized speed and versatility, influencing today's game. He also played a key role in developing stars like Dirk Nowitzki and Stephen Curry. His coaching career, though without a championship, left an indelible mark on the sport.
